AMSTERDAM: Ajax Amsterdam have sacked coach John Heitinga following a poor start to the season that included four successive heavy defeats in the Champions League, with Fred Grim handed the reins on a temporary basis, the club announced on Thursday.

Assistant coach Marcel Keizer will also depart, while technical director Alex Kroes said he would give up his role before the expiry of his contract at the end of the season if the club found a suitable replacement.

Ajax have won five of their 11 Eredivisie matches this campaign and lie fourth in the table but sit bottom of the standings in the Champions League in what has been a chaotic first few months of the season.

Ajax has suspended John Heitinga with immediate effect. The head coach’s contract was due to run until June 30, 2027, but will now be terminated. The same applies to assistant coach Marcel Keizer.
